After a rough week, the emulation and homebrew scene continues to suffer major losses. As of today, homebrew developer Steveice10's GitHub repository has been deleted. A known quantity in the 3DS homebrew scene, Steveice10 created important tools for the system such as a modified sysupdater, a port of GBC emulator GameYob to the 3DS, and most importantly, FBI title manager, which allows users to install .CIA format 3DS titles and homebrew.

FBI has not been updated since 2020, and was considered feature-complete, with its source code available and the project archived, but it was suddenly removed from GitHub today, along with all of his other projects. The exact reasoning behind the removal isn't known, though the timing implies it may be related to other events happening in the emulation and homebrew scene recently.
